Abstract Submissions:

Abstract submission is compulsory for all presenters. All submissions must be performed online via the event’s web-based system. Click on the ‘Register Now button on the menu bar to start the registration/submission process.

All accepted abstracts will be featured in the conference program booklet. Presenters are advised to take into consideration the following requirements while preparing their abstracts:

  1. Abstracts must be written in English
  2. Titles must be written with proper capitalization and must not exceed 15 words.
  3. The body of the abstract must contain the following information:
    • objective/purpose/rationale of the study
    • research design/methodology
    • overview of findings/trends (expected or preliminary results if the research is still in progress)
    • any conclusion/interpretations/discussions that could be drawn from the result of the study.
  4. The abstract text must be written in one continuous paragraph not longer than 300 words. The use of numbered lists, bullet points or tables is not allowed.
  5. The entire body of the abstract must be entered into the text field provided by the event’s online submission system. A Microsoft Word version of the abstract must also be uploaded using the file upload tool provided.

Presentations:

The event offers two modes of presentations that authors can choose from i.e. Oral and Poster.

  • Oral Presentations

In this category, presenters are be given 15-20 minutes to present their work orally. An additional 5-10 minutes will then be added for Q&A. Unless given permission by the event committee, all presentations must be conducted in English.

Each session will be moderated by a session chair who will be appointed from among the conference participants prior to the event.

For the benefit of the audience, the presentation should at least cover the following areas:

  1. The objective/purpose/rationale of the study
  2. Background/overview of the topic
  3. Theoretical framework
  4. Research design and methodology
  5. Overview of findings and results
  6. Conclusion/Discussion

Please be prepared with enough material to fill the time allocated to you. The use of visual aids (e.g. MS Powerpoint or Prezi) is compulsory.

  • Poster Presentations

This event also accepts posters as an alternative to oral presentations.

A special viewing and Q&A session will be held for presenters who had opted to use posters. Authors are expected to be present during this session to answer questions or provide explanations to visitors during the session.

All posters must come in A0 size i.e. 841mm x 1189 (portrait orientation). Please notify the event secretariat as early as possible if you need to use a different size or orientation to avoid any difficulties on the conference day.

Poster presentations are subject to the availability of presentation slots and physical space at the venue.
